Emmanuelle Cosse
Emmanuelle Cosse is a prominent French politician and the current president of the Union Sociale pour l'Habitat, a confederation of social landlords in France. She has previously served as the Minister of Housing and is known for her advocacy for social housing and urban renewal policies. In the recent announcement regarding urban renovation funding, she emphasized the critical importance of these investments for improving living conditions in disadvantaged neighborhoods.
